Cowpea
Cowpeas are not only a staple but also a valuable contributor to dietary diversity and well-being, offering culinary versatility and nutritional benefits worldwide. Discover the resilient and semi-dwarf variety reaching a height of 70-80 cm with a robust semi-ring structure, ensuring sturdy growth. These light green plants produce long, cylindrical pods (20-25 cm) holding tender, stringless, small, white seeds with a distinctive black haulm. The first harvest occurs 65-75 days after sowing, guaranteeing a timely yield.
